Transaction bd58211af63bbfbd0c4efb5070a2c8e764b3b0ffce7c9c4a607615d923d379f2
1 Input
2 Outputs
- bd58211af63bbfbd0c4efb5070a2c8e764b3b0ffce7c9c4a607615d923d379f2:0
- bd58211af63bbfbd0c4efb5070a2c8e764b3b0ffce7c9c4a607615d923d379f2:1
value 53274238
address 13PPTvKDJJSBegpwe6ij2oSLRK3frH8M19
value 641050738
address 1A8cnrvaEQNgDJUEugFwMazqwBWmDPjtLf